I want to cool my GF3 (voltage modded) http://www.xbitlabs.com/video/geforce3-overclocking/
the voltage is 10-15% higher than a normal GF3 and i'm running it at 260/560. I don't have a clue about the # heat from GF3 and with the voltage mod + higherfrequency i think the amount of heat maybe doubled ?? I'm going to run a 15V peltier @ 12V but I have no idea about the watt. 68W 80W 120W?? I don't wanna freeze it just to about 5-10°C greetz

GeForce3s are about the same heat as GeForce2s - 10W. Assuming double consumption (20W), a 56W peltier would give you temps around freezing point (depending on your water temp). Above that you get minimal gains.
